As an Admin, you have global control over the Form Builder. You can curate a list of approved widgets for your organization or disable the functionality entirely to ensure data compliance and a standardized form structure across your organization.
Enabling or Disabling the Widgets Tab
Use these steps to show or hide the entire Widget category within the Form Builder for all users.
- In the Admin Console, click on Assets on the left-hand side of the page.
- Then, select Forms from the assets.
- Click on the Gear icon to open the Form Settings.
- Toggle On or Off the switch next to Widgets.
- Finally, confirm your selection in the pop-up window.

Note
If a form already contains a hidden widget, it remains fully functional. Users can still edit its settings or continue using it as is. However, hidden widgets cannot be duplicated or added to any forms. Once a hidden widget is deleted from a form, it cannot be recovered from the builder's panel.
Enabling or Disabling Individual Widgets
If you want to allow the Widget tab but restrict specific tools, you can hide individual widgets to maintain security or design standards.
- In the Admin Console, click on Assets on the left-hand side of the page.
- Then, select Forms from the list of assets.
- On the next page, click on the Gear icon to open the Form Settings.
- Click on the checkbox next to each widget you’d like to disable.
- Then, select Hide/Show at the top of the list.
- Finally, confirm your selection in the pop-up window.
